Überschreitung von Tarifverpflichtungen und Lohnzusatzkosten

1 verified sources

Definition

Federal law (effective Sept 1, 2022) mandates tariff-based pay for nursing staff in facilities receiving insurance contracts. Manual payroll systems often fail to track tariff escalations, regional variations, and qualification-based wage minimums. Facilities discovered in non-compliance must pay back-wages, plus penalties and potential contract termination.

Key Findings

  • Financial Impact: €20,000–€150,000 annually (estimated tariff violation costs + back-pay). Typical back-pay claim: €5,000–€50,000 per employee cohort; contract suspension/termination risk.
  • Frequency: Continuous compliance requirement; audits by insurance funds quarterly to annually.
  • Root Cause: Manual payroll processing lacks real-time tariff rate updates. Regional/qualification-level wage variations are not systematically tracked or enforced.
